Output 14bfab217d214e0b79d90fe41db5af0a81cde73ffdf1ac49e2e5ad607ace25a8:1

value
24344472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c65af84fc986340009b4d197d01cff779dc705d OP_EQUAL
address
3Qha28Fzz7Y6W4P6yDKo51q1uH3evW94KW
transaction
14bfab217d214e0b79d90fe41db5af0a81cde73ffdf1ac49e2e5ad607ace25a8
confirmations
494048
spent
true